The Princeton City Council met Wednesday evening, hearing an update on the well project and approving two permits.
According to City Clerk Keri Stamper, the council met with Kinsey Russell of Shafer, Kline and Warren, who said the well currently being drilled for the city is about two weeks behind schedule. The project is being funded through an emergency grant received last year.
In other business, the council approved a building permit for Buddy Nigh, who is constructing a pole barn across from his residence on Truax Street and approved a caterer?s permit for Rudy?s for Dec. 4.
The next regular meeting is scheduled for 6 p.m. on Tuesday, Dec. 7.
